Projektbeschreibung

The determination of the absolute configuration of natural products is still a formidable task. In this proposal an integrated approach is formulated: experimental spectroscopic data (NMR, ECD, UV-Vis, IR, VCD, optical rotation data: all easily available from literature) are doubled by DFT calculated data. A statistical evaluation will be conducted with the series of the well-known menthol diastereomers (menthol, isomenthol, neomenthol, neoisomenthol). In this way an integrated approach is established which will then be applied to partly unknown cases of current research: the flavones of Silybum marianum (L.) and the family of eupomatilones. The analysis of series of compounds allows the establishment of limits of confidence for the determination of the absolute configuration. Based on this approach not only already isolated and synthesized isomers can be differentiated, but also natural products for which samples are no longer available.
